hi,
Using Adobe Life cycle Designer 7.1, I have created a PDF Form Template.But when I enter some data in the form ,I am not able to save the details in the form .I am able to save only the blank form.I want to create a callable object of intercative form type and initiate a workflow.Why am I not able to save the pdf file with data?

The sap note 750784 tells that <b>You need a license for SAP Interactive Forms by Adobe</b> When you Create your own custom-developed interactive forms or modify an SAP-delivered interactive form template by adding interactive fields or changing the backend binding of existing interactive fields.

hi i hope you are not trying to save the PDF while developing the application itself...(in NETWEAVER... )??
the usable form in which you can actually save data should be obtained by running the application and NOT going to Interactive form->edit->pdf view.
make the application and deploy it. when you get the blank form by deploying it, SAVE it, from the browser....
i guess this should solve the problem.

the situation you are quoting occurs when the
layout->interactive form->property->enabled is set to false...
setting it to true solves the problem.
